Power receptacles are now available with a high-quality surge suppressing system built right in. These receptacles provide maximum protection against electrical surges and spikes to sensitive micro-processor-based equipment and stored data.

Replacing a standard receptacle with the surge suppressor type is a very easy installation performed right at your desk. On a larger scale, equipment to protect an entire building is also available.

Suggestions for Proper Communication Cabling
1. Use a cable appropriate for your needs. (All cables are not the same.)
2. Keep cables away from lighting ballasts and other power generating sources.
3. Refrain from exposing cables to moist environments or areas where they may be subject to physical damage.
4. Ensure the quality of the installation by analyzing it with a cable certification and diagnostic tester.
